The Two Week Notice Letter With Vacation in Contra Costa is a formal document that employees use to notify their employers of their intention to resign while also requesting the use of any accrued vacation time. This form serves as a professional way to end employment while ensuring that the employee's remaining benefits are acknowledged. Key features of the form include sections for the employee's name, company information, and specific dates regarding the notice period. Filling out the form involves specifying the last working day and listing any vacation days to be taken. Write a simple two sentence resignation letter addressed to your boss. In the first sentence, state that you are resigning your position. In the second sentence, state that your last day will be two weeks from the date of your letter. Print your letter on plain paper, sign it and copy it for your files.

If you're wanting to write a heartfelt resignation letter, here are some steps you can take: Address your letter. Explain why you're writing. Give information about your preparation to leave. Express your gratitude for the opportunity. Thank the employer and express your desire to stay in touch.

How to write a resignation letter while on sick leave Use an introductory greeting. Start your resignation letter with a formal greeting. Declare your resignation and outline your last working day. Explain why you are leaving. Thank them for the experience. Conclude the letter and sign-off.

Even though you're on annual leave, it's a good practice to provide a written resignation letter. This letter should include your intention to resign, the effective date of your resignation, and a brief note of appreciation for your time with the company.
